From 1745955f35d0e3ab68e2eefed0772ff801a988c9 Mon Sep 17 00:00:00 2001 From: Zhen Zhang Date: Thu, 5 Mar 2020 14:10:37 -0800 Subject: [PATCH] Refresh summary when update state of preference TogglePreferenceController won't call refresh summary for SwitchPreference. Need to call it explicitly in updateState to update the subtext. Bug: 150885013 Test: Manually test Change-Id: I0dafd78d867fc0c66906ee9a2daa7692bb15224b --- .../settings/network/WifiTetherDisablePreferenceController.java | 1 + 1 file changed, 1 insertion(+) diff --git a/src/com/android/settings/network/WifiTetherDisablePreferenceController.java b/src/com/android/settings/network/WifiTetherDisablePreferenceController.java index 26c3acb7e41..2650b8ba094 100644 --- a/src/com/android/settings/network/WifiTetherDisablePreferenceController.java +++ b/src/com/android/settings/network/WifiTetherDisablePreferenceController.java @@ -137,6 +137,7 @@ public final class WifiTetherDisablePreferenceController extends TogglePreferenc public void updateState(Preference preference) { super.updateState(preference); setVisible(mScreen, mPreferenceKey, shouldShow()); + refreshSummary(preference); } @Override